THE GENERAL POSITION NUMBER OF THE CARTESIAN PRODUCT OF TWO TREES
Bulletin of the Australian Mathematical Society ( IF 0.7 ) Pub Date : 2020-12-04 , DOI: 10.1017/s0004972720001276
JING TIAN , KEXIANG XU , SANDI KLAVŽAR

The general position number of a connected graph is the cardinality of a largest set of vertices such that no three pairwise-distinct vertices from the set lie on a common shortest path. In this paper it is proved that the general position number is additive on the Cartesian product of two trees.
